using System;
using System.Collections;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Data;
using System.Data.Odbc;
using System.IO;
using System.Threading.Tasks;
namespace ShapeFileInfo
{
public class ShapeFile
{
string dbfPath;
public byte Version { get; set; }
byte UpdateYear { get; set; }
byte UpdateMonth { get; set; }
byte UpdateDay { get; set; }
public int RecordCount { get; set; }
public int FieldCount { get; set; }
public Extent Envelope { get; private set; }
ArrayList metaValues = new ArrayList();
/// <summary>
/// shp几何对象
/// </summary>
public List<ShapeRecord> Shapes { get; private set; } = new List<ShapeRecord>();
public ShapeFile(string path)
{
dbfPath = path;
}
public void ReadHeader()
{
FileInfo dbfFile = new FileInfo(dbfPath);
using (BinaryReader dbfReader = new BinaryReader(new BufferedStream(dbfFile.OpenRead()), System.Text.Encoding.ASCII))
{
int bytesRead = 0;
Version = dbfReader.ReadByte();
UpdateYear = dbfReader.ReadByte();
UpdateMonth = dbfReader.ReadByte();
UpdateDay = dbfReader.ReadByte();
RecordCount = dbfReader.ReadInt32();
short headerLength = dbfReader.ReadInt16();
short recordLength = dbfReader.ReadInt16();
byte[] reserved = dbfReader.ReadBytes(20);
bytesRead += 32;
FieldCount = (headerLength - 33) / 32;
DBFField[] fieldHeaders = new DBFField[FieldCount];
for(int i=0;i<FieldCount;i++)
{
char[] fieldNameChars = dbfReader.ReadChars(10);
char fieldNameTerminator = dbfReader.ReadChar();
string fn = new string(fieldNameChars);
fieldHeaders[i].FieldName = fn.Trim().Replace(" ", "");
fieldHeaders[i].FieldType = dbfReader.ReadChar();
byte[] reserved1 = dbfReader.ReadBytes(4);
fieldHeaders[i].FieldLength = dbfReader.ReadByte();
byte[] reserved2 = dbfReader.ReadBytes(15);
bytesRead += 32;
}
byte headerTerminator = dbfReader.ReadByte();
for(int i=0;i<RecordCount;i++)
{
byte isValid = dbfReader.ReadByte();
for(int j=0;j<fieldHeaders.Length;j++)
{
char[] fieldDataChars = dbfReader.ReadChars(fieldHeaders[j].FieldLength);
string fieldData = new string(fieldDataChars);
if(j==0) metaValues.Add(fieldData);
}
}
}
}
public void ReadRecord()
{
FileInfo shapeFile = new FileInfo(dbfPath.Replace(".dbf", ".shp"));
using (FileStream fs = File.OpenRead(shapeFile.FullName))
{
using (BinaryReader reader = new BinaryReader(new BufferedStream(fs)))
{
//Big-Endian Interger File Type,大字节序
byte[] fileTypeBytes = reader.ReadBytes(4);
int fileType = 16 * 16 * 16 * 16 * 16 * 16 * fileTypeBytes[0] + 16 * 16 * 16 * 16 * fileTypeBytes[1]
+ 16 * 16 * fileTypeBytes[2] + fileTypeBytes[3];
//20个保留字节
byte[] unused1 = reader.ReadBytes(5 * 4);
byte[] fileLengthBytes = reader.ReadBytes(4);
int fileLength = 16 * 16 * 16 * 16 * 16 * 16 * fileLengthBytes[0] + 16 * 16 * 16 * 16 * fileLengthBytes[1] +
16 * 16 * fileLengthBytes[2] + fileLengthBytes[3];
int version = reader.ReadInt32();
int shapeType = reader.ReadInt32();
Extent boundingBox = new Extent();
boundingBox.West = reader.ReadDouble();
boundingBox.South = reader.ReadDouble();
boundingBox.East = reader.ReadDouble();
boundingBox.North = reader.ReadDouble();
boundingBox.ZMin = reader.ReadDouble();
boundingBox.ZMax = reader.ReadDouble();
boundingBox.MMin = reader.ReadDouble();
boundingBox.MMax = reader.ReadDouble();
Envelope = boundingBox;
//开始读取记录
int bytesRead = 100;
int counter = 0;
while (bytesRead < shapeFile.Length)
{
ArrayList pendingPoints = new ArrayList();
//读取记录信息
byte[] recordNumberBytes = reader.ReadBytes(4);
byte[] contentLengthBytes = reader.ReadBytes(4);
int recordNumber = 16 * 16 * 16 * 16 * 16 * 16 * recordNumberBytes[0] + 16 * 16 * 16 * 16 * recordNumberBytes[1] +
16 * 16 * recordNumberBytes[2] + recordNumberBytes[3];
int contentLength = 16 * 16 * 16 * 16 * 16 * 16 * contentLengthBytes[0] + 16 * 16 * 16 * 16 * contentLengthBytes[1] +
16 * 16 * contentLengthBytes[2] + contentLengthBytes[3];
int recordShapeType = reader.ReadInt32();
ShapeRecord newRecord = new ShapeRecord();
switch(recordShapeType)
{
case 0:
//Null shape type, placeholder 占位符
newRecord.Null = new Shapefile_Null();
break;
case 1:
//Point shape type
newRecord.Point = new Shapefile_Point();
newRecord.Point.X = reader.ReadDouble();
newRecord.Point.Y = reader.ReadDouble();
break;
case 8:
newRecord.MultiPoint = new Shapefile_MultiPoint();
newRecord.MultiPoint.BoundingBox.West = reader.ReadDouble();
newRecord.MultiPoint.BoundingBox.South = reader.ReadDouble();
newRecord.MultiPoint.BoundingBox.East = reader.ReadDouble();
newRecord.MultiPoint.BoundingBox.North = reader.ReadDouble();
newRecord.MultiPoint.NumPoints = reader.ReadInt32();
newRecord.MultiPoint.Points = new Shapefile_Point[newRecord.MultiPoint.NumPoints];
for(int i=0;i<newRecord.MultiPoint.NumPoints;i++)
{
newRecord.MultiPoint.Points[i] = new Shapefile_Point();
newRecord.MultiPoint.Points[i].X = reader.ReadDouble();
newRecord.MultiPoint.Points[i].Y = reader.ReadDouble();
}
break;
case 3:
newRecord.PolyLine = new Shapefile_PolyLine();
newRecord.PolyLine.BoundingBox.West = reader.ReadDouble();
newRecord.PolyLine.BoundingBox.South = reader.ReadDouble();
newRecord.PolyLine.BoundingBox.East = reader.ReadDouble();
newRecord.PolyLine.BoundingBox.North = reader.ReadDouble();
newRecord.PolyLine.NumParts = reader.ReadInt32();
newRecord.PolyLine.NumPoints = reader.ReadInt32();
newRecord.PolyLine.Parts = new int[newRecord.PolyLine.NumParts];
for(int i=0;i<newRecord.PolyLine.Parts.Length;i++)
{
newRecord.PolyLine.Parts[i] = reader.ReadInt32();
}
newRecord.PolyLine.Points = new Shapefile_Point[newRecord.PolyLine.NumPoints];
for(int i=0;i<newRecord.PolyLine.Points.Length;i++)
{
newRecord.PolyLine.Points[i] = new Shapefile_Point();
newRecord.PolyLine.Points[i].X = reader.ReadDouble();
newRecord.PolyLine.Points[i].Y = reader.ReadDouble();
}
break;
case 5:
newRecord.Polygon = new Shapefile_Polygon();
newRecord.Polygon.BoundingBox.West = reader.ReadDouble();
newRecord.Polygon.BoundingBox.South = reader.ReadDouble();
newRecord.Polygon.BoundingBox.East = reader.ReadDouble();
newRecord.Polygon.BoundingBox.North = reader.ReadDouble();
newRecord.Polygon.NumParts = reader.ReadInt32();
newRecord.Polygon.NumPoints = reader.ReadInt32();
newRecord.Polygon.Parts = new int[newRecord.Polygon.NumParts];
for(int i=0;i<newRecord.Polygon.Parts.Length;i++)
{
newRecord.Polygon.Parts[i] = reader.ReadInt32();
}
newRecord.Polygon.Points = new Shapefile_Point[newRecord.Polygon.NumPoints];
for(int i=0;i<newRecord.Polygon.Points.Length;i++)
{
newRecord.Polygon.Points[i] = new Shapefile_Point();
newRecord.Polygon.Points[i].X = reader.ReadDouble();
newRecord.Polygon.Points[i].Y = reader.ReadDouble();
}
break;
}
newRecord.Value = metaValues[counter];
bytesRead += 8 + contentLength * 2;
counter++;
Shapes.Add(newRecord);
}
}
}
}
}
